    THE COMPANY

    Our client is a fast-growing startup offering clinically-proven digital therapies for the treatment of neurological disorders. Their award-winning mobile application, is already used by tens of thousands of patients and clinicians across the world today and has won awards from the AARP and American Stroke Association. Our client’s products integrate science and therapy evidence in building its digital product.

    MARKET OPPORTUNITY

    Our client's addressable market opportunity is sizeable. In the U.S. alone, it approaches $32B. Global market size is a compounding multiplier.

    Digital_Health_Opportunity

    PRODUCTS & TECHNOLOGY

    Our client has created a digital technology product that assists patients in the rehabilitation of skills.  The database includes a considerable amount of exercises, scientific research, related data, and a history of a patient's performance.  Our client's self-learning performance engine uses advanced analytics to gather data every day in order to assign patient tasks automatically.  Programs can be individually designed for a patient's therapy program and can be used at home or in conjunction with a doctor.

    A neuroscience journal published research which showed traumatic brain injury and stroke patients who were provided access to our client’s products, under clinical supervision at home, showed significant progress.

    RESPONSIBILITIES

    The Director of Engineering, reporting to the VP Engineering & CTO, will have several key responsibilities:

    • Work with executive team to drive 2.0 software vision—It is a key strategic role, helping to shape and architect the 2.0 version of their platform to build the next generation services architecture with a heavy emphasis on their data science and proprietary content management systems.
    • Inspire, manage, top-grade and grow current software dev team of 15—the development team has also been budgeted to add at least one new SCRUM team of 5 to 6 and more as needed.
    • Assess, design and roll out fully functioning Agile software development framework that will support company growth —the development team is currently running a modified Agile methodology; rolling out unit testing and SCRUM velocity metrics will be key to successful scaling.
    • Partner with VP R&D, Product, Marketing and business development to drive successful product release engine—from helping technical framing for rolling releases of new features and functionality to working with operations around tech-ops best practices.
